有没有类似于图像格式 .svg 的视频格式?

3
有没有一种格式(实验性或其他),可以使用视频等效于缩放矢量图形(SVG)?
它不必是XML。我的意思是基于脚本的视频格式。像SVG一样,允许高压缩性,相对于栅格格式,特别是卡通风格的视频。也就是那些由简单元素组成而不是丰富格式的视频。
我知道SVG 2.0应该支持HTML5,这将允许类似的东西。这正确吗?
如果是这样,是否有应用程序可以允许以声音导出视频?

SVG本身有什么问题吗?它可以使用SMIL进行动画处理。 - Robert Longson
SVG和它的动画没有任何问题。然而,我实际想要做的是基于屏幕截图(类似QuickTime生成的截图)制作培训课程,并且这些截图足够小,可以通过电子邮件发送。因此,我需要一个同步的音轨和一个长度为10到40分钟的视频。 - Peter Brooks
你可以使用SMIL事件来同步音频轨道。不过,还有许多其他选择,例如WebGL。 - Robert Longson
谢谢。是的,我看到了很多东西。但是,我有困难,不知道如何将.mov-> SVG样式。我尝试将H.264设置为编解码器以生成.m4v文件,并将一个11.9Mb的.mov文件压缩到7.7Mb,但质量并不好。我将不得不尝试使用更大的文件。 - Peter Brooks
我认为 .svg 的好处在于,它很容易手动修改文件或使用简单的转换脚本来达到所需的效果。但这并不允许这样做。像 Handbrake 和 VideoConverter 这样的转换程序似乎没有提供将文件转换为 WebGL、OpenGL 或 HTML5 的选项 - 将其转换为 .m4v 容器中的 H.264 码流似乎是我能够接受的最接近的方法,但这远非透明! - Peter Brooks
1个回答

2
我找到了一个很好的解决方案:
Miro视频转换器(免费和开源)将我407MB的12:55分钟Quicktime.mov文件转换为只有39.1MB的.webm文件。它以一流的分辨率完美播放 - 可以完美地阅读屏幕上的所有文本,没有失真。 Quicktime的分辨率为2880x1800。
有趣的是,付费的闭源程序VideoConverterUltimate也可以转换为.webm,但会产生124.3 MB的文件 - 所以这不是一个好的解决方案。
.webm文件在Firefox和VLC中回放。显然,像IE这样的老式浏览器无法工作,但这并不奇怪。
.webm格式是一种免费和开放的视频格式,旨在为HTML5视频提供免版税的高质量视频压缩。
奇怪的是,视频在Google Chrome中无法播放 - 音频可以正常播放,但电影已经消失,被一些中文文本所取代..尤其奇怪的是,该格式应该是为Google Chrome设计的。无论如何,它与Firefox和VLC一起使用,谁还需要更多呢?
视频
编解码器:Google/On2的VP8视频(VP80)
分辨率:1080x674
帧速率:60.002400
解码格式:平面4:2:0 YUV
音频
编解码器:Vorbis音频(vorb)
采样率:44100 Hz
比特率112 kb/s
编码器:Lavc54.23.100

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接